Yesterday, Kia Motors issued a press release announcing that AutoPacific has ranked the automaker higher than all other popular brands in the Vehicle Satisfaction Awards. The awards are based on customer responses to more than 65,000 surveys that evaluate customer satisfaction with 2015 and 2016 model year vehicles.

Three Kia models also earn the top spots in their individual categories. Soul was named best compact for the third year in a row. Optima was honored with the highest ranking in the Mid-Siza Car segment, and Sedona won in the Best Minivan category.

“AutoPacific’s Vehicle Satisfaction Awards have become an industry benchmark for measuring how satisfied owners are with their new vehicle, and we are thrilled to see the incredibly high level of satisfaction our customers are experiencing with our vehicles,” said Orth Hedrick, vice president of product planning, Kia Motors America. “The Soul, Optima and Sedona are all expertly crafted vehicles and represent just how far the Kia brand has come.”
